July 30 (Reuters) - U.S. Labor Department report of initial state jobless benefit claims, seasonally adjusted.
| Week ended | Initial claims | 4-week avg. | Continued claims | Insured unemployment rate (pct)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 07/25/26 | 197,000 | 202,750 | N/A | N/A |
| 07/18/26 | 188,000 -R | 207,750 -R | 1,782,000 | 1.2 |
| 07/11/26 | 209,000 | 214,750 | 1,789,000 -R | 1.2 |
| 07/04/26 | 217,000 | 219,250 | 1,798,000 | 1.2 |
PREVIOUSLY REPORTED ESTIMATES:
- Initial claims: July 18 at 187,000; July 11 at 209,000; July 4 at 217,000
- Four-week average: July 18 at 207,500; July 11 at 214,750; July 4 at 219,250
- Continued claims: July 11 at 1,796,000; July 4 at 1,798,000
- Insured unemployment rate: July 11 at 1.2 percent; July 4 at 1.2 percent
Reuters survey of U.S. economists' forecast:
- U.S. initial claims: 200,000
- U.S. continued claims: 1.798 mln
